Recruits Begin Training at Omaha Fire Academy
The Omaha Fire Academy has officially commenced training for a new class of recruits, an essential move to enhance the city's firefighting capabilities. Over the course of the program, recruits will engage in comprehensive training that covers both physical conditioning and critical firefighting techniques. This initiative not only aims to prepare the recruits for the demanding duties they will face but also highlights the city's dedication to public safety and emergency preparedness. The recruits are set to learn vital skills such as fire suppression, rescue operations, and emergency medical response, ensuring they are well-equipped to handle a variety of situations.
